(Main)Railway applications - Braking - Brake pad holder
Railway applications - Braking - Brake pad holder
The requirements contained in this European Standard apply to the brake pad holders with which the rail vehicles of main-line railways, regional and suburban railways are fitted. Brake pad holders pursuant to this standard are to be made from ferrous materials e.g. cast iron, cast steel or forged steel. Brake pad holders made of non-ferrous materials are not subject of this standard.

Classes of vibration 5 Design and manufacture 5.1 Latch mechanism The design of the latch mechanism to retain the brake pads shall satisfy the following principle: — there shall be a positive retention (generation of strain to obtain unlocking) of the latch when in the closed position; — no single point failure of the latch mechanism and its attachment to the pad holder shall result in a loss of brake pads; — ease of operation – no special tools to open and close the latch mechanism. Preferably designed to allow use of simple flat bladed screw driver; — during pad renewal the latch mechanism should remain attached to the brake pad holder; — renewal of a defective latch mechanism should not require the dismantling of the brake pad holder from the brake unit. 5.2 Interchangeability by applying same main dimensions and geometry 5.2.1 General Brake pad holders can be designed based on different concepts.
